Abstract
Purpose. To determine the diagnostic efficacy of power Doppler sonogra phy (PDS) with spectral analysis for breast diseases, we retrospective ly compared PDS and color Doppler sonography (CDS) in patients with br east lesions. Methods. One hundred thirty-eight women with palpable br east lesions were examined with PDS (65 women) and/or CDS (73 women). We calculated peak velocity, end-diastolic velocity, pulsatility index (PI), and resistance index (RI). Results. On a 4-point subjective vis ual vascularity scale, PDS demonstrated higher vascularity than did CD S. Although smaller and more subtle vessels could be detected only wit h PDS, the PI and RI differed significantly between malignant and beni gn lesions when either PDS or CDS was used. However, logistic regressi on analysis showed that high PI and RI were associated with malignancy only when CDS was used. When PDS was used, PI was significantly highe r in invasive ductal carcinomas with fibrous stroma and ill-defined ma rgins (associated with a poor prognosis) than in invasive ductal carci nomas without fibrous stroma or with well-defined margins. Conclusions . Doppler spectral analysis of malignant breast lesions using PDS may contribute to the determination of prognosis. (C) 1998 John Wiley & So ns, Inc.
